Subject: Nyacc: how to lex comments?

Hi,
in my quest to play parsing, I'm failing when I try to cope with
comments.
Here's an excerpt from my current file
(define my-grammar
(lalr-spec
(start my-file)
(grammar
;; boring grammar details elided
)))
(define mach (make-lalr-machine aq-grammar))
(define mtab (lalr-match-table mach))
(define gen-lexer (make-lexer-generator mtab
#:comm-reader (make-comm-reader '(("#" . "\n")))))
(define raw-parse (make-lalr-parser mach))
(define (parse) (raw-parse (gen-lexer)))
;; (gen-lexer)
(parse)
Comments are shell-like, from "#" to end of line. Grammar
works fine so-far, but when (parse) sees a hash-comment
(even just a one-line input
# this is a comment
it panics:
Backtrace:
In ice-9/boot-9.scm:
1736:10 6 (with-exception-handler _ _ #:unwind? _ # _)
In unknown file:
5 (apply-smob/0 #<thunk 557754319740>)
In ice-9/boot-9.scm:
718:2 4 (call-with-prompt ("prompt") #<procedure 5577543308e0 …> …)
In ice-9/eval.scm:
619:8 3 (_ #(#(#<directory (guile-user) 5577543c1f00>)))
In ice-9/boot-9.scm:
2806:4 2 (save-module-excursion #<procedure 5577543b31b0 at ice-…>)
4351:12 1 (_)
In nyacc/parse.scm:
78:4 0 (_ _ #:debug _)
nyacc/parse.scm:78:4: Throw to key `nyacc-error' with args `("~A:~A: parse failed at state ~A, on input ~S" "(unknown)" 1 0 " a comment")'.
I feel I'm doing something stupid. What can I do to understand
what's going on?
